Overview
Hybrid
Depends on Experience
Full Time
Skills
Solace
Neptune Broker
Kafka
Message Queuing
Contextual Notification Systems
Push Notification Systems
Disaster Recovery
Message Segregation
Stress Testing
Monkey Testing
Health Check Mechanisms
AWS
CI/CD
Cloud Services
Monitoring
Logging
Automation
Scripting
Infrastructure as Code (IaC)
Troubleshooting
Root Cause Analysis
Performance Tuning
Cross-Functional Collaboration
Communication Skills
Documentation
Job Details
DevOps Engineer || Houston, TX
Job Title: DevOps Engineer
Location: Houston, TX
Work Mode: Hybrid (1 Day/Week)
Experience:
- 10+ years of experience in DevOps engineering
- Extensive knowledge of Solace and Neptune broker technologies
- Proficiency in troubleshooting and resolving complex issues
- Strong understanding of contextual and push notification systems
- Experience with setting up and managing messaging services such as Kafka
- Expertise in building and implementing disaster recovery scenarios
- Familiarity with message segregation techniques and stress testing methodologies
Top 5 Skills:
- Proficiency in Solace and Neptune broker technologies for efficient message queuing and delivery
- Ability to troubleshoot and resolve issues related to messaging systems and notification services
- Experience with broker management and setup, including Kafka messaging services
- Expertise in building and implementing disaster recovery scenarios for message brokers
- Strong understanding of stress testing methodologies and ability to create stress tests for messaging systems
Responsibilities:
- Manage and optimize Solace and Neptune broker technologies for efficient message queuing and delivery
- Troubleshoot and resolve issues related to messaging systems and contextual/push notification services
- Set up and manage messaging services such as Kafka, ensuring high availability and scalability
- Design and implement disaster recovery scenarios for message brokers to ensure business continuity
- Segregate messages based on defined criteria to improve message processing efficiency
- Conduct stress tests on messaging systems to identify bottlenecks and areas for improvement
- Implement monkey testing methodologies to validate the resilience and robustness of messaging systems
- Define health check mechanisms for monitoring the performance and availability of messaging components
Education and Certifications:
- Bachelor s degree in Computer Science, Engineering, or related field
- Relevant certifications in DevOps, messaging systems, or cloud technologies (e.g., AWS Certified DevOps Engineer, Solace Certified Platform Architect)
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.